def already_staged(self) -> list[Path]:
"""Check if the target file has already been staged to the remote directory.
Returns:
staged_file_paths (list): List of already staged file paths.
Empty list if file has not been staged.
Raises:
FileExistsError: If the file has already been staged more than once.
This would cause a name collision in Nextflow.
"""
path_str = os.path.join(gettempdir(), self.tmp_dir + "*", self.name)
staged_file_strs = glob.glob(path_str)
staged_file_paths = [Path(path) for path in staged_file_strs]
if len(staged_file_paths) > 1:
message = (
f"File has already been staged multiple times: {staged_file_paths}"
)
raise FileExistsError(message)
return staged_file_paths
